Subject: Payroll export cut-over — done

Team,

The Ledgermill payroll export moved to the new fixed-width format last night. Old CSV exports are disabled; downstream imports at Fenwick Accounting confirmed clean.

New hires: the export job reads its format settings from the service config, not the UI. Don't edit the template files directly.

The active configuration after cut-over is as follows.

service settings:
PELATH_PIN=5541
PELATH_TENANT=eliath
PELATH_METRICS_HOST=metrics.pelath.qorveltech.example
PELATH_SEAL=seal_2e786e59
PELATH_STANDBY_TEAM=eliius

- [ ] Payroll export format change (Ledgerholt v3): confirm the new column ordering and encrypted-field handling before sign-off. The Wagewright exporter now masks bank references at rest and in the CSV header row. Reviewer should validate that no legacy plaintext path remains in the Fernbrook staging environment. Once the diff is approved, attach the build identifier recorded below.

build token for tawif-bahip: htk31_68bba16e1afabfef4ecc69408c06f16

Subject: Handover — Calverly locale work

Hi, welcome aboard! I'm rotating off release duty, so here's the short version. The current sprint is finishing date-format localization in the Calverly dashboard — month-day ordering and separators now come from the locale pack, not hardcoded strings. Builds go out Tuesdays; run the locale snapshot tests first or QA will bounce it back. You'll need to sign the release bundle yourself, so I'm passing along the deploy key here.

deploy key for kagup-bawig: bky9_ZMq28eTw9